Bandwidth (NASDAQ: BAND) and Alianza Inc. have partnered to enhance cloud migration for communications service providers (CSPs) in the U.S. and Canada. This partnership aims to transform legacy infrastructure, allowing over 2000 CSPs to offer competitive cloud-based services like voice, messaging, and video conferencing. Currently, they serve more than 50 CSP customers, highlighting effective collaboration. The initiative addresses rising competition from over-the-top providers, ensuring CSPs maintain strong customer relationships and adapt to new market demands.

Bandwidth Inc. (NASDAQ: BAND) reported a 16% year-over-year revenue increase to $131 million for Q1 2022. The company achieved a 114% dollar-based net retention rate and reported a net loss of $7 million, compared to a $5 million loss in Q1 2021. Non-GAAP net income was $3 million, down from $8 million. The gross margin dipped to 42%, while non-GAAP gross margin increased to 53%. Bandwidth raised its full-year 2022 revenue outlook to $551-$557 million and projected non-GAAP EPS of $0.10-$0.14.

Bandwidth Inc. (NASDAQ: BAND) has appointed Sandy Preizler as the Chief Revenue Officer, effective April 18, 2022. Preizler brings over 25 years of experience, having successfully driven revenue and profitability at major firms like NCR, Avaya, and Cisco. His achievements include managing nearly $1 billion in sales at NCR and growing revenue to $1.1 billion at Avaya. Preizler aims to enhance Bandwidth's performance-driven sales culture and capitalize on global market opportunities to accelerate growth and strengthen customer relationships.
Bandwidth Inc. (NASDAQ: BAND) announced a significant partnership with Pindrop, integrating its voice authentication technology into Bandwidth's cloud platform. This integration offers enterprise contact centers a swift transition to the cloud with built-in anti-fraud capabilities. The partnership is positioned as a response to a critical rise in fraud attacks and call volume, making it easier for businesses to enhance security while streamlining operations. Enterprises can utilize Bandwidth’s CCaaS solutions alongside Pindrop's technology to optimize their telecommunications infrastructure.
Bandwidth reported strong financial results for Q4 and the full year ended December 31, 2021. Total revenue for Q4 was $126 million, a rise from $113 million in 2020, while annual revenue surged to $491 million from $343 million. CPaaS revenue increased to $101 million in Q4 and $414 million for the year. Despite a net loss of $8 million for Q4, non-GAAP net income was $2 million. The company projected Q1 2022 revenue between $125-$127 million and full-year revenue of $547-$555 million while expecting an adverse impact of $16-$24 million from DDoS attacks.
Bandwidth Inc. (NASDAQ: BAND) has announced the appointment of Anthony Bartolo as Chief Operating Officer, effective Feb. 28, 2022. Bartolo brings over 30 years of experience in cloud communications, having held leadership roles at Avaya, Tata Communications, and Nortel. He is expected to drive new enterprise customer acquisition and enhance Bandwidth's position as a leading global communications platform. His previous role at Avaya saw an 11-fold increase in annual recurring revenue, indicating potential for growth at Bandwidth.

Bandwidth Inc. (BAND) announced the launch of Duet for Genesys, a Bring Your Own Carrier (BYOC) solution designed to streamline enterprise contact centers' migration to the cloud. This collaboration with Genesys aims to simplify the complexities of managing on-premises equipment across multiple locations. Bandwidth's solution allows companies to retain essential call data while enhancing flexibility and scalability. Notably, it serves significant clients, including a Fortune 200 managed care provider and a global leader in electronic agreements, emphasizing the growing demand for cloud-based customer experience solutions.
